I. Life in the Universe
- What is Life?
- Life is matter that can reproduce
itself and evolve as survival
dictates.
- Life on Earth is carbon-based. Carbon can easily form long molecule
chains.
- Most life on Earth is composed of
cells (viruses are not), which have
proteins as their building blocks.
Proteins have amino acids as their building
blocks.
- The molecule DNA is located in the
nuclei of cells. This molecule carries all of the genetic information. It is
through this molecule that life is able to reproduce itself.
- Evolution takes place by mutation
coupled with natural selection so lifeforms
better adapted to the given environment will survive and reproduce more with
these survival traits.
